Video summary
The video documents a solo traveler's immersive four-day stay in Mexico City, beginning with her arrival from a destination wedding in Cancun. She checks into a historic bed and breakfast built in the 1910s located in the vibrant Roma Norte neighborhood, which she praises for its walkability and charming architecture despite some initial confusion regarding the room locks. The vlogger reflects on the emotional weight of attending her baby sister's wedding after twenty-five years of friendship, noting that despite expecting a party atmosphere, she found herself tearing up as her sister walked down the aisle. Her trip is marked by a logistical challenge involving packing for three distinct climates—summer in Cancun, winter in New York, and the transitional weather of Mexico City—which forces her to adjust her wardrobe mid-trip and eventually rent an additional suitcase to manage her belongings effectively.
Throughout her exploration of the city, the traveler indulges in authentic local cuisine, trying everything from street tacos with guava juice to unique dishes like chilakilles and Greek coffee, while also navigating the practicalities of solo dining where she learns not to be too greedy when finishing meals alone. Her days are filled with shopping at markets filled with Mexican designers, visiting upscale areas like Polanco to explore museums such as MoMA and the National Art Museum, and browsing perfumeries that smell like forests. She frequently interacts with friendly locals and fellow travelers, sharing K-pop jokes and discovering shared interests, which alleviates any loneliness she might have felt traveling alone. The city's lush greenery, plant-lined streets, and sudden changes in elevation present both aesthetic beauty and minor physical challenges, such as tripping over bumps on the sidewalks and dealing with dry air that requires diligent skincare routines like sheet masks.
As her trip concludes, the vlogger expresses deep regret that three days felt too short to experience everything Mexico City has to offer, particularly noting that a five-day stay would be ideal to avoid feeling rushed. She visits a famous bakery for her final breakfast, admiring the historic statue of a horse outside the National Art Museum, and ends her journey with a traditional taco meal at a spot with a long line, acknowledging that while the food was slightly salty for her taste, the experience was memorable. Despite experiencing physical discomfort like cramps and fatigue from walking extensively, she leaves with high energy to recommend the city to everyone, praising the phenomenal service of her accommodation hosts and promising to return in the future when the weather is cooler and traffic is less congested.
